A wealthy uncle from America has named the widowed shoemaker Emil Rogge as his sole heir and bequeathed him a chest containing his entire fortune. However, the will includes a clause stipulating that the chest may only be opened after a three-month period, and Rogge will only inherit the fortune if he fulfills two conditions within that time: he must abstain from alcohol at work, and he must find and marry a wife. A con man then tries to seduce Rogge and arrange for his accomplice, the sophisticated Olga, to marry him. But in the end, Rogge not only finds the right woman but also experiences a major surprise.
